Best time to visit Malé
The best part about the Maldives is the sunny, positive weather the island country receives throughout the year. The temperatures do vary, but throughout the year, it is a beautiful place with exquisite waters and weather. To visit Malé, it is recommended that you book for tickets between November and April. The weather during these months is just splendid. The peak season for the Maldives is from December through March. Basically, throughout these months, you will be able to soak in the summer sun yet not be bothered by the excess heat. This is also the dry season in the Maldives, which works perfectly well if you're planning for a romantic trip. Since it is the peak season, there might be too many tourists on the streets. Plus, the flight bookings to Malé might also be expensive. However, if you manage to get great online flight deals, then you can use your budget to splurge on some fancy water houses and hospitality services that the city is predominantly known for. The hotel reservations will also be expensive during this time, so it is best to book hotels in Malé ahead of time to avoid exorbitant rates.
Malé also receives rainfall for one half of the year. May to November is the months when the city gets maximum rainfall. June is when the monsoon is at its peak. It is not favourable to make flight bookings or hotel reservations during this time as the climate wouldn't do justice to the pristine beaches. For the rains too, the northern atolls receive torrential rains from May to November. Similarly, the high rainfalls are experienced between November to March in the southern atolls. It is essential to learn about this when you are booking your flights and hotels. The geographical stance of both the atolls would help you make better choices. From indulging in excessive scuba diving or other water sports, the rainy days would keep you nestled in your water houses. Irrespective, the city does have something in store for people booking flights and hotels in Malé during all seasons.
Places to visit in Malé
Malé Atoll is the city where you will land and before you take off to you romantic rendezvous in one of the quaint and silent islands in the Maldives, you should look around the city and visit some of the interesting places it had to offer. The city has tourist attractions which don't just limit to its blue beaches and white sands. Places such as the Malé National Museum would be a good way to start the trip. You can visit the place and learn more about the history of the island country. Over the years, the settlements have seen quite a lot of changes from Europeans to Indians to Sri Lankans. It would be an educational venture to see the exhibitions of what makes Make and the Maldives so relaxed and amazing. You should also visit the Tsunami monument while you're in the city. The monument was basically erected after the horrific 2004 Tsunami that shook the island nation.

Best time to visit Amman
Amman has a mix of temperatures and seasons that makes it favourable all-round the year. Depending on what kind of weather you would like to indulge in, you can accordingly visit the place. The city does witness some interesting weather phenomena such as Sirocco. It is basically a hot and dry southerly wind that blows from June to August. This often causes sandstorms and is not very favourable for travelling. If you wish to check out the vast desert of the city, you should definitely avoid going to Amman in these months. As much of the fun attractions in Amman are in the desert region, it would be quite sad to not relish all the action. During these months, the sun is also hotter than usual. The city witnesses close to 13 hours of sunshine and is rather too hot. As a desert, you will need to prepare yourself for the hot and cold climates when you visit the city. The hotel prices in Amman during the summers are also extremely low. As it is an off-season, the city doesn't see a lot of tourists. With the hotel rates in Amman cheap, it does seem like a tempting offer.
The months from September through November are perfect to visit the city. Thanks to the summer temperatures dropping and the city welcoming winters, it brings forth a lovely pleasant air. After all, the hot and dry atmosphere faced by Amman during the summer months, the fall does come with a lot of lovely vibes. Amman's winters are known to be extremely frigid. In fact, the temperatures actually drop down to 5 degree Celsius during the winter months. Hence, it might not be the ideal time to visit Amman, especially if you are not planning on experiencing desert winter. The hotel prices during winters do stand at a reasonable cost in Amman. Owing to the dry and cold winters, many tourists avoid this time of the year. But there are still many who opt for winters in Amman because they wish to experience what dry winters in Amman feel like. The bitter cold does get a little too much to handle though. Hence, the fall months starting in September are perfect. During this time, the hotel rates in Amman do see a tremendous surge along with tourism.
Places to visit in Amman
Amman, in Jordan, is an exquisite place that sees a lot of travellers thanks to some of the tourist attractions. As part of your trip, you can start with Mount Nebo, located a few kilometres away from the city centre. The mount is an elevated ridge of religious scriptures from the Hebrew Bible. The structure is close to 710 meters above sea level. The place has religious significance to be the place where Moses was believed to be granted a view of the Promised Land. From the mount's summit, you can see the River Jordan as well as the city of Jericho. Another landmark in the city is the Amman Citadel. The structure has a historical significance to be a flourishing civilisation. There have been traces of empires from the Babylonian, the Ptolemies, Assyrians, Romans, the Umayyads, the Seleucids and Byzantines heritages as well. You should also check out the St. George's Greek Orthodox Church which has the famous Madaba Map, popularly known as the Madaba Mosaic Map. You should also head to the lovely King Abdullah I Mosque, with its beautiful white and blue hues. The mosaic dome is a major tourist attraction.
Things to do in Amman
One of the fun and goofy activities that you can take up during your trip to Amman would be to visit the Roman Theatre and to put up a cute show for your family. Well, the famed landscape is huge and has an auditorium-like vibe. The theatre has been inspired by Roman-architecture and is a good spot for photography. It would be a crime to miss The Royal Automobile Museum. The place has some of the best vintage and exotic cars in exquisite condition. A museum has been reserved for exhibiting artefacts from excavations in Jordan. The Jordan Archaeological Museum is a perfect place to learn more about the city's history and religious relevance. You can further continue this expedition by visiting the Temple of Hercules and The Jordan Museum. They have some stories that would definitely pique your interest.
